Abstract
A system for delivering electronic mail through the internet includes a CPU, a ROM for storing a program for controlling the system, a RAM for storing data and a caller telephone number, a display unit for interfacing with a display unit, an input unit for interfacing with an input device, a modem unit for converting analog data to be used by a telephone into digital data to be processed by a computer, and a network control unit for interfacing with a network, the network control unit also being capable of recognizing caller telephone numbers. The delivering system enables of the electronic mail through the use of the caller ID.
